At Common Ground, we practice a unique farming method called GROW BIOINTENSIVE, a small scale farming practice focused on high yields, resource conservation, and building soil fertility. As a result, our volunteer workdays at the garden are focused on learning and developing these farming skills and practices.
We currently offer one Garden volunteer day per week during fall and spring seasons. This workday is on Wednesday (10-12pm).
